Riders comfortable with a long day of 165.5 km who want distance more than steep climbing, with 829 m of gain concentrated in the second half.
A 165.5 km point-to-point crossing of the UAE from Sharjah on the Gulf coast, over the Hajar Mountains to the east coast at Dibba.
The route starts on the coast at Sharjah, passing Al Mamzar and Al Nahda in the first 2 km before threading the city suburbs of Al Khan, Al Khalidiyah, Al Layyah and Al Majaz. The lowest point of the whole ride comes at Al Qasimia, 19.2 km in and 9 m below sea level. From there the road runs inland through Oud Al Muteena, Al Mizhar 3, Al Ttay and the village of Qatah at 51 km, with only 22% of the day's climbing falling in the first half. The gradient arrives after Wishāh and Al Weshah at around 88 km. A 2.1 km rise at 2.8% from 101.7 km tops out at 269 m, then 2.7 km at 3.4% from 110.3 km reaches 422 m. The longest climb, 4.7 km at 3.7% with a maximum of 6.6%, starts at 117.1 km near Daftah and Ghadf and tops at 517 m. Past Shis the road reaches its high point of 564 m at 130.4 km. The descent drops to the east coast at Khor Fakkan, 140.9 km, then runs north through Lulayyah, Al Badīyah, Haqil, Sharm and Al Aqqah to finish at Dibba after 829 m of total climbing.
| Starts at | Length | Gain | Average | Max | Top |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 101.7 km | 2.1 km | 57 m | 2.8 % | 4.7 % | 269 m |
| 110.3 km | 2.7 km | 93 m | 3.4 % | 5.9 % | 422 m |
| 117.1 km | 4.7 km | 173 m | 3.7 % | 6.6 % | 517 m |
